We Care HCBS is a licensed substance use treatment provider in Overland Park, KS, listed in the SAMHSA treatment directory. An intensive outpatient program lets clients attend structured treatment several days a week while living at home. The program treats co-occurring mental health conditions alongside addiction. The facility reports accepting Medicaid. It serves children/adolescents, young adults, adults.
